Home
last modified time | relevance | path

Searched refs:MDIO_CTRL1 (Results 1 – 14 of 14) sorted by relevance

/linux-4.4.14/drivers/vfio/platform/reset/
Dvfio_platform_amdxgbe.c80 pcs_value = xmdio_read(xpcs_regs->ioaddr, MDIO_MMD_PCS, MDIO_CTRL1); in vfio_platform_amdxgbe_reset()
82 xmdio_write(xpcs_regs->ioaddr, MDIO_MMD_PCS, MDIO_CTRL1, pcs_value); in vfio_platform_amdxgbe_reset()
88 MDIO_CTRL1); in vfio_platform_amdxgbe_reset()
95 value = xmdio_read(xpcs_regs->ioaddr, MDIO_MMD_AN, MDIO_CTRL1); in vfio_platform_amdxgbe_reset()
97 xmdio_write(xpcs_regs->ioaddr, MDIO_MMD_AN, MDIO_CTRL1, value); in vfio_platform_amdxgbe_reset()
/linux-4.4.14/drivers/net/ethernet/sfc/
Dmdio_10g.c42 efx_mdio_write(port, mmd, MDIO_CTRL1, MDIO_CTRL1_RESET); in efx_mdio_reset_mmd()
46 ctrl = efx_mdio_read(port, mmd, MDIO_CTRL1); in efx_mdio_reset_mmd()
89 stat = efx_mdio_read(efx, mmd, MDIO_CTRL1); in efx_mdio_wait_reset_mmds()
191 MDIO_CTRL1, MDIO_PMA_CTRL1_LOOPBACK, in efx_mdio_phy_reconfigure()
194 MDIO_CTRL1, MDIO_PCS_CTRL1_LOOPBACK, in efx_mdio_phy_reconfigure()
197 MDIO_CTRL1, MDIO_PHYXS_CTRL1_LOOPBACK, in efx_mdio_phy_reconfigure()
210 efx_mdio_set_flag(efx, mmd, MDIO_CTRL1, in efx_mdio_set_mmd_lpower()
282 reg = efx_mdio_read(efx, MDIO_MMD_AN, MDIO_CTRL1); in efx_mdio_an_reconfigure()
284 efx_mdio_write(efx, MDIO_MMD_AN, MDIO_CTRL1, reg); in efx_mdio_an_reconfigure()
Dqt202x_phy.c207 efx_mdio_set_flag(efx, MDIO_MMD_PMAPMD, MDIO_CTRL1, in qt2025c_bug17190_workaround()
210 efx_mdio_set_flag(efx, MDIO_MMD_PMAPMD, MDIO_CTRL1, in qt2025c_bug17190_workaround()
/linux-4.4.14/drivers/net/ethernet/chelsio/cxgb3/
Daq100x.c123 MDIO_MMD_PMAPMD, MDIO_CTRL1, in aq100x_power_down()
134 MDIO_MMD_AN, MDIO_CTRL1, in aq100x_autoneg_enable()
147 MDIO_MMD_AN, MDIO_CTRL1, in aq100x_autoneg_restart()
197 MDIO_MMD_PMAPMD, MDIO_CTRL1, in aq100x_set_loopback()
292 err = t3_mdio_read(phy, MDIO_MMD_VEND1, MDIO_CTRL1, &v); in t3_aq100x_phy_prep()
328 err = t3_mdio_read(phy, MDIO_MMD_VEND1, MDIO_CTRL1, &v); in t3_aq100x_phy_prep()
332 err = t3_mdio_change_bits(phy, MDIO_MMD_VEND1, MDIO_CTRL1, in t3_aq100x_phy_prep()
Dael1002.c148 MDIO_MMD_PMAPMD, MDIO_CTRL1, in ael1002_power_down()
Dt3_hw.c357 err = t3_mdio_change_bits(phy, mmd, MDIO_CTRL1, MDIO_CTRL1_LPOWER, in t3_phy_reset()
363 err = t3_mdio_read(phy, mmd, MDIO_CTRL1, &ctl); in t3_phy_reset()
/linux-4.4.14/drivers/net/ethernet/amd/xgbe/
Dxgbe-mdio.c152 reg = XMDIO_READ(pdata, MDIO_MMD_PCS, MDIO_CTRL1); in xgbe_pcs_power_cycle()
155 XMDIO_WRITE(pdata, MDIO_MMD_PCS, MDIO_CTRL1, reg); in xgbe_pcs_power_cycle()
160 XMDIO_WRITE(pdata, MDIO_MMD_PCS, MDIO_CTRL1, reg); in xgbe_pcs_power_cycle()
213 reg = XMDIO_READ(pdata, MDIO_MMD_PCS, MDIO_CTRL1); in xgbe_xgmii_mode()
216 XMDIO_WRITE(pdata, MDIO_MMD_PCS, MDIO_CTRL1, reg); in xgbe_xgmii_mode()
261 reg = XMDIO_READ(pdata, MDIO_MMD_PCS, MDIO_CTRL1); in xgbe_gmii_2500_mode()
264 XMDIO_WRITE(pdata, MDIO_MMD_PCS, MDIO_CTRL1, reg); in xgbe_gmii_2500_mode()
309 reg = XMDIO_READ(pdata, MDIO_MMD_PCS, MDIO_CTRL1); in xgbe_gmii_mode()
312 XMDIO_WRITE(pdata, MDIO_MMD_PCS, MDIO_CTRL1, reg); in xgbe_gmii_mode()
428 reg = XMDIO_READ(pdata, MDIO_MMD_AN, MDIO_CTRL1); in xgbe_set_an()
[all …]
Dxgbe-main.c844 pdata->lpm_ctrl = XMDIO_READ(pdata, MDIO_MMD_PCS, MDIO_CTRL1); in xgbe_suspend()
846 XMDIO_WRITE(pdata, MDIO_MMD_PCS, MDIO_CTRL1, pdata->lpm_ctrl); in xgbe_suspend()
862 XMDIO_WRITE(pdata, MDIO_MMD_PCS, MDIO_CTRL1, pdata->lpm_ctrl); in xgbe_resume()
/linux-4.4.14/drivers/net/
Dmdio.c145 mdio_set_flag(mdio, mdio->prtad, MDIO_MMD_AN, MDIO_CTRL1, in mdio45_nway_restart()
263 MDIO_CTRL1); in mdio45_ethtool_gset_npage()
315 MDIO_CTRL1); in mdio45_ethtool_gset_npage()
/linux-4.4.14/drivers/net/ethernet/intel/ixgbe/
Dixgbe_phy.c469 hw->phy.ops.write_reg(hw, MDIO_CTRL1, in ixgbe_reset_phy_generic()
480 hw->phy.ops.read_reg(hw, MDIO_CTRL1, in ixgbe_reset_phy_generic()
761 hw->phy.ops.read_reg(hw, MDIO_CTRL1, in ixgbe_setup_phy_link_generic()
766 hw->phy.ops.write_reg(hw, MDIO_CTRL1, in ixgbe_setup_phy_link_generic()
978 hw->phy.ops.read_reg(hw, MDIO_CTRL1, in ixgbe_setup_phy_link_tnx()
983 hw->phy.ops.write_reg(hw, MDIO_CTRL1, in ixgbe_setup_phy_link_tnx()
1039 hw->phy.ops.read_reg(hw, MDIO_CTRL1, MDIO_MMD_PHYXS, &phy_data); in ixgbe_reset_phy_nl()
1042 hw->phy.ops.write_reg(hw, MDIO_CTRL1, MDIO_MMD_PHYXS, in ixgbe_reset_phy_nl()
1046 hw->phy.ops.read_reg(hw, MDIO_CTRL1, MDIO_MMD_PHYXS, in ixgbe_reset_phy_nl()
/linux-4.4.14/include/uapi/linux/
Dmdio.h30 #define MDIO_CTRL1 MII_BMCR macro
/linux-4.4.14/drivers/net/ethernet/intel/ixgb/
Dixgb_hw.c1192 MDIO_CTRL1, in ixgb_optics_reset()
1198 MDIO_CTRL1, in ixgb_optics_reset()
/linux-4.4.14/drivers/net/phy/
Dphy.c1162 int val = phy_read_mmd_indirect(phydev, MDIO_CTRL1, in phy_init_eee()
1169 phy_write_mmd_indirect(phydev, MDIO_CTRL1, in phy_init_eee()
/linux-4.4.14/drivers/net/ethernet/neterion/
Ds2io.c3252 addr = MDIO_CTRL1; in s2io_updt_xpak_counter()